44 <parent >
55 <groupId >org.springframework.boot</groupId >
66 <artifactId >spring-boot-starter-parent</artifactId >
7- <version >3.0.0 </version >
7+ <version >3.0.2 </version >
88 <relativePath /> <!-- lookup parent from repository -->
99 </parent >
1010 <groupId >com.mangasite</groupId >
1414 <description >RSocket API for Manga-Spring Site</description >
1515 <properties >
1616 <java .version>19</java .version>
17- <avaje .inject.version>8.10 </avaje .inject.version>
17+ <avaje .inject.version>8.12 </avaje .inject.version>
1818 <mainClass >com.mangasite.MangaBackendApplication</mainClass >
1919 <start-class >com.mangasite.MangaBackendApplication</start-class >
2020 </properties >
21-
22-
2321 <dependencies >
24-
2522 <dependency >
2623 <groupId >org.mongodb</groupId >
2724 <artifactId >mongodb-driver-reactivestreams</artifactId >
2825 </dependency >
29-
3026 <dependency >
3127 <groupId >com.fasterxml.jackson.core</groupId >
3228 <artifactId >jackson-databind</artifactId >
3329 </dependency >
34-
3530 <dependency >
3631 <groupId >io.avaje</groupId >
3732 <artifactId >avaje-inject</artifactId >
4035 <dependency >
4136 <groupId >io.avaje</groupId >
4237 <artifactId >avaje-config</artifactId >
43- <version >2.4 </version >
38+ <version >2.5 </version >
4439 </dependency >
45-
4640 <dependency >
4741 <groupId >com.auth0</groupId >
4842 <artifactId >java-jwt</artifactId >
6761 <groupId >org.springframework.security</groupId >
6862 <artifactId >spring-security-config</artifactId >
6963 </dependency >
70-
71-
7264 <dependency >
7365 <groupId >io.projectreactor.addons</groupId >
7466 <artifactId >reactor-extra</artifactId >
7567 </dependency >
76-
7768 <!-- RSocket Dependencies -->
7869 <dependency >
7970 <groupId >org.springframework.boot</groupId >
9384 <groupId >org.springframework.security</groupId >
9485 <artifactId >spring-security-rsocket</artifactId >
9586 </dependency >
96-
9787 <dependency >
9888 <groupId >org.springframework.security</groupId >
9989 <artifactId >spring-security-messaging</artifactId >
10292 <groupId >org.springframework.security</groupId >
10393 <artifactId >spring-security-oauth2-resource-server</artifactId >
10494 </dependency >
105- <!-- Thanks for using https://jar-download.com -->
106-
107-
10895 <!-- /Boot Dependencies -->
109-
110-
96+ <dependency >
97+ <groupId >com.google.errorprone</groupId >
98+ <artifactId >error_prone_core</artifactId >
99+ <version >2.15.0</version >
100+ <scope >provided</scope >
101+ </dependency >
102+ <dependency >
103+ <groupId >io.avaje</groupId >
104+ <artifactId >avaje-inject-generator</artifactId >
105+ <version >${avaje.inject.version} </version >
106+ <scope >provided</scope >
107+ </dependency >
111108 </dependencies >
112-
113-
114109 <build >
115110 <plugins >
116111 <plugin >
148143 <arg >-XDcompilePolicy=simple</arg >
149144 <arg >-Xplugin:ErrorProne</arg >
150145 </compilerArgs >
151- <annotationProcessorPaths >
152- <path >
153- <groupId >com.google.errorprone</groupId >
154- <artifactId >error_prone_core</artifactId >
155- <version >2.15.0</version >
156- </path >
157- <path >
158- <groupId >io.avaje</groupId >
159- <artifactId >avaje-inject-generator</artifactId >
160- <version >${avaje.inject.version} </version >
161- </path >
162- <path >
163- <groupId >org.projectlombok</groupId >
164- <artifactId >lombok</artifactId >
165- <version >1.18.24</version >
166- </path >
167- </annotationProcessorPaths >
168146 </configuration >
169- </plugin > <!-- Enforcecorrectloggingframework -->
147+ </plugin > <!-- Enforce correct logging framework -->
170148 <plugin >
171149 <groupId >org.apache.maven.plugins</groupId >
172150 <artifactId >maven-enforcer-plugin</artifactId >
185163 <banDuplicatePomDependencyVersions />
186164 <bannedDependencies >
187165 <excludes >
188- <!-- slf4jshouldbeusedinstead -->
166+ <!-- slf4j should be used instead -->
189167 <exclude >commons-logging:commons-logging</exclude >
190168 <exclude >commons-logging:commons-logging-api</exclude >
191169 <exclude >org.apache.logging.log4j:log4j-core</exclude >
224202 </plugin >
225203 </plugins >
226204 </build >
227-
228-
229205 <repositories >
230206 <repository >
231207 <id >spring-libs-milestone</id >
243219 <url >https://repo.spring.io/release</url >
244220 </repository >
245221 </repositories >
246-
247222 <pluginRepositories >
248223 <pluginRepository >
249224 <id >spring-libs-milestone</id >
261236 <url >https://repo.spring.io/release</url >
262237 </pluginRepository >
263238 </pluginRepositories >
264- </project >
239+ </project >
0 commit comments